What Are the Key Features to Look for in Leather Travel Boots?
When searching for the best travel boots for walking all day made of leather, several key features should be considered to ensure comfort and durability.
- Comfort and Fit: The boots should provide excellent arch support and cushioning to keep your feet comfortable during long walks. A proper fit is essential, as tight or loose boots can lead to blisters and discomfort.
- Breathability: Look for leather travel boots that have breathable linings or perforations to allow air circulation. This helps to keep your feet dry and reduces the risk of overheating and sweating, which can lead to discomfort during extended wear.
- Water Resistance: Opt for leather boots that offer some degree of water resistance or are treated to repel moisture. This feature is crucial for protecting your feet in wet conditions and maintaining the longevity of the leather material.
- Durability: High-quality leather and robust construction are vital for travel boots that will withstand extensive use. Ensure that the boots are made from full-grain leather, which is more resistant to wear and tear compared to lower-grade materials.
- Traction: A good sole with effective tread patterns is important for providing grip on various surfaces. Look for boots that have rubber outsoles, which can enhance traction and stability, especially on uneven or slippery terrain.
- Lightweight Design: Heavy boots can be exhausting to wear all day, so seek out lightweight options that still offer support and protection. Lightweight travel boots facilitate easier movement and reduce fatigue during long walks.
- Style and Versatility: Choose boots that can easily transition from casual to more formal settings. A versatile design not only enhances your travel wardrobe but also allows you to wear the same pair in various situations without sacrificing style.

How Do Different Styles of Leather Boots Perform in Various Conditions?
Different styles of leather boots offer varying performance in conditions suited for travel and extended walking.
- Hiking Boots: Designed for rugged terrains, hiking boots typically feature reinforced toes and water-resistant leather.
- Chukka Boots: These ankle-high boots are stylish yet functional, often made from softer leather for comfort during casual walks.
- Work Boots: Built for durability, work boots are made from tough leather and often include safety features like steel toes, making them suitable for long hours on foot.
- Desert Boots: Lightweight and breathable, desert boots are ideal for warm weather and are often crafted from suede or smooth leather, providing comfort during prolonged wear.
- Dress Boots: While primarily for style, many dress boots incorporate comfortable insoles and flexible leather, allowing for decent wear during travel, though they may not be as rugged.
Hiking Boots: These boots are engineered to withstand challenging outdoor conditions, often featuring a thicker sole for shock absorption and rugged traction. The water-resistant leather helps keep feet dry in wet conditions, making them a reliable choice for travelers who venture into nature.
Chukka Boots: With a timeless design, chukka boots are versatile enough for urban exploration. They usually have a soft leather upper, which conforms to the foot for all-day comfort, although they may lack the support needed for strenuous hikes.
Work Boots: These boots prioritize function and safety, with many models offering slip-resistant outsoles and cushioned footbeds. Their construction often allows for extended wear without discomfort, making them perfect for long days of walking in various environments.
Desert Boots: Known for their lightweight nature, desert boots excel in providing breathability in hot climates. The minimalistic design makes them easy to pack, and their soft leather ensures comfort, allowing for long periods of wear without blisters.
Dress Boots: While they focus on aesthetics, many modern dress boots integrate comfort features such as padded collars and cushioned insoles. They are suitable for city travel where style is important, but they might not offer the same level of traction or durability as more rugged options.
What Maintenance Tips Can Ensure Longevity for Your Leather Travel Boots?
To ensure longevity for your leather travel boots, consider the following maintenance tips:
- Regular Cleaning: Keeping your leather boots clean is essential to maintain their appearance and durability. Use a soft brush or damp cloth to remove dirt and debris, and avoid using harsh chemicals that can damage the leather.
- Conditioning: Applying a leather conditioner periodically helps to keep the leather supple and prevents it from drying out and cracking. Choose a high-quality conditioner and apply it according to the manufacturer’s instructions, generally every few months or after exposure to water.
- Waterproofing: To protect your boots from moisture, use a waterproofing spray or wax specifically designed for leather. This will create a barrier against water, preventing stains and damage from wet conditions.
- Proper Storage: When not in use, store your leather boots in a cool, dry place and use boot trees to help maintain their shape. Avoid keeping them in direct sunlight or damp areas, as these conditions can warp the leather and promote mold growth.
- Rotation: If you wear your leather travel boots frequently, consider rotating them with another pair. This gives each pair time to air out and recover, extending their lifespan significantly.
- Regular Inspections: Periodically check your boots for signs of wear, such as loose stitching or damaged soles.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ent more significant problems and ensure that your boots remain functional for years to come.

In What Ways Do Leather Travel Boots Compare to Other Walking Boot Materials?
| Aspect | Leather Boots | Synthetic Boots |
|---|---|---|
| Material Durability | Highly durable, can last for years with proper care. | Generally less durable, may need replacement sooner. |
| Breathability | Good breathability but can retain heat in warm conditions. | Often designed for high breathability, ideal for hot weather. |
| Weight | Typically heavier due to the material density. | Usually lighter, enhancing comfort for long walks. |
| Water Resistance | Water-resistant when treated, but can absorb moisture if not maintained. | Often designed to be waterproof or water-resistant out of the box. |
| Comfort | Can be comfortable but may require a break-in period. | Often designed for immediate comfort with less break-in time. |
| Break-in Period | May require a longer break-in period to achieve optimal comfort. | Typically comfortable right out of the box. |
| Price Range | Usually more expensive due to material and craftsmanship. | Generally more affordable, offering budget-friendly options. |
| Style Options | Available in various styles, often more versatile for different occasions. | More limited in style, often focused on performance. |
